Yuletide: AIG, PCRC assure travellers to South East of safety

From Stanley Uzoaru, Owerri

The new Assistant Inspector General (AIG) of police, Yusuf Suleiman, in charge of Zone IX, and the Public Community Relation Committee (PCRC), have assured travellers to the South East of a blissful Christmas and New Year celebrations. He stated this when the chairman of Zone IX of PCRC, Collins Obi, led members of the committee on a courtesy visit to Suleiman, at the police zonal headquarters, Umuahia. Suleiman assured people that adequate arrangements have been made to ensure a crime-free season.

He said: “Travellers coming home to celebrate their Christmas and New Year should feel free. We have good security arrangements to protect everybody and we want you the PCRC to partner with us, give us good information reports to help us prevent crimes.”

Earlier in his address, Obi pledged his organisation’s absolute loyalty to the police and assured people of a robust working relationship with the new AIG, especially during the Yuletide.
